Client Services Manager - Delivery
Posted 6 hours 32 minutes ago by International Logistics Group
Hours: 40 hours per week, Monday to Friday, 8am - 5pm or 9am - 6pm
Your RoleAs a Client Services Manager- Delivery, you will lead and develop a team of Delivery Advisors, ensuring exceptional service is delivered to clients and customers throughout the delivery journey. With a particular focus on post-dispatch support, you will oversee the resolution of delivery issues, manage escalations, drive service improvements and build strong relationships with both clients and internal stakeholders.
This is a hands on leadership role where you will combine operational oversight with people management to ensure service excellence, continuous improvement and outstanding customer outcomes. The key responsibilities of the role will include:
- Lead, coach and develop the Client Services team to achieve high levels of performance and engagement.
- Act as the senior escalation point for client issues, ensuring timely and effective resolution.
- Oversee service delivery, ensuring SLA and KPI targets are consistently met.
- Build strong client relationships and support service reviews, action plans and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Collaborate with internal teams to ensure seamless operational delivery and issue resolution.
- Monitor performance metrics, identify trends and implement service improvements.
- Support the onboarding of new clients and their transition into operational service.
- Produce regular reporting on team performance, customer satisfaction and operational KPIs.
